OEM Carrier Condenser Fan Motor 1/2 HP for Model PH13PR060000AFAA

This OEM condenser fan motor is the factory-specified replacement for the Carrier PH13PR060000AFAA 5-ton heat pump condenser unit. The condenser fan motor drives the outdoor fan blade to exhaust heat from the refrigerant coil. When it fails, the unit will overheat and trip its high-pressure limit, causing a no-cool condition, short-cycling, or complete shutdown. Replacing it with an OEM-matched motor — part numbers HC39GE237 or HC40GE232 — ensures correct torque, RPM, rotation direction, and shaft diameter for a direct, no-modification install.

  • Specs: 1/2 HP | 208-230V single-phase | 1,075 RPM | Shaft diameter and rotation direction factory-matched to Carrier PH13PR060000AFAA | Thermally protected
  • OEM vs Generic: OEM motors carry factory-certified tolerances for RPM, winding insulation class, and bearing life. Aftermarket motors often deviate in rotation or RPM, risking premature compressor failure from inadequate heat rejection.
  • Install difficulty: 3/5 — Requires disconnecting power at the disconnect box and safely accessing the outdoor unit's fan deck. Tools needed: 1/4" and 5/16" nut drivers, adjustable wrench, multimeter, and wire nuts or terminals. Always photograph original wiring before disconnecting leads.

How do I replace the fan motor on my Carrier PH13PR060000AFAA?
Difficulty: Medium-Hard (1–2 hrs)
Step 1: Turn off breaker. Step 2: Note motor specs: HP, RPM, voltage, rotation direction. Step 3: Remove old motor from mounting. Step 4: Transfer fan blade to new motor. Step 5: Mount new motor, reconnect wiring. Step 6: Restore power, verify rotation direction.
My AC fan isn’t spinning. What part do I need?
Fan not spinning, spinning slowly, or making grinding/squealing noises = motor failure. Grinding = bearings failed. Squealing = bearings dry. No spin + hum = check the motor capacitor first before replacing the entire motor.
Is this fan motor compatible with Bryant or Payne too?
Many Carrier parts are cross-compatible with Bryant and Payne since all three brands are manufactured by Carrier Global Corporation. The same physical part is often used across brand labels with different model numbers.
